    Hours stored in main board?

    This is probably a question I already know the answer to but just to confirm. I replaced the A board in a Panny and the hours are showing 6000 or so. Is the hours stored in the A board?

    #2
    Re: Hours stored in main board?

    yes

      Was wondering how do you get it to show the hours on a Panasonic?

      Comment


        #4
        Re: Hours stored in main board?

        Originally posted by Glitcher View Post
        Was wondering how do you get it to show the hours on a Panasonic?
        serv mode, srv-tool, highlight box opposite right to sos history, hold mute for 3secs.

        depends on the model but is in the SM, service mode section
